What is Google VEO3 AI?

Google VEO3 AI is the latest generative AI model from Google, focused on video and image creation. Unlike earlier AI tools that struggled with realism or consistency, VEO3 is trained on large datasets of visual and motion patterns. This allows it to generate videos that look natural and images that are nearly indistinguishable from those taken by a camera.

Key highlights of Google VEO3 AI include:

  • High-Resolution Output – Produces ultra-HD images and videos.

  • Realistic Motion – Generates smooth, lifelike movements in video.

  • Creative Flexibility – Allows users to customize styles, themes, and scenarios.

  • Speed and Efficiency – Creates visual content in a fraction of the time compared to traditional editing.

How Google VEO3 AI Stands Out from Other AI Models

While other AI models like OpenAI’s Sora or Meta’s generative tools also focus on visual generation, Google VEO3 AI sets itself apart by combining precision, realism, and speed. Its ability to handle long-duration video sequences with accurate motion makes it particularly powerful for industries like film, advertising, and education.

Challenges and Ethical Considerations

Like any AI, VEO3 also raises concerns. Issues around deepfakes, misinformation, and copyright will need to be addressed. Google emphasizes responsible AI use and continues to build safeguards to prevent misuse.
